[Migration Strategy](#migration-strategy) + +--- + +## Current State Analysis + +### Existing Alert Architecture + +OneUptime currently has a functional alert system with the following capabilities: + +**What Exists:** +- Alert model with title, description, severity, state machine +- AlertState with customizable states (Created, Acknowledged, Resolved) +- AlertStateTimeline for audit trail +- AlertSeverity for customizable severity levels +- Basic deduplication by monitor criteria (one active alert per criteria) +- On-call integration for escalation +- Workspace notifications (Slack, Teams) +- Alert metrics tracking + +**Gaps to Address:** +- No alert grouping/correlation into episodes +- No configurable suppression policies +- No time-window based deduplication +- No throttling/rate limiting +- No noise reduction through intelligent grouping +- No fingerprinting for alert similarity detection +- No maintenance windows for suppression + +### Key Files Reference + +| Component | File Location | Lines | +|-----------|--------------|-------| +| Alert Model | `/Common/Models/DatabaseModels/Alert.ts` | 1,075 | +| Alert Service | `/Common/Server/Services/AlertService.ts` | 1,523 | +| Alert State | `/Common/Models/DatabaseModels/AlertState.ts` | 513 | +| Alert Timeline | `/Common/Models/DatabaseModels/AlertStateTimeline.ts` | 545 | +| Monitor Alert | `/Common/Server/Utils/Monitor/MonitorAlert.ts` | 342 | + +--- + +## Feature Overview + +### 1. Alert Grouping & Correlation (Episodes) + +Group related alerts into **Episodes** - logical containers that represent a single incident or issue affecting multiple components. + +**Capabilities:** +- Automatic grouping based on configurable rules +- Time-window based grouping (alerts within X minutes grouped together) +- Field-based grouping (same host, service, datacenter) +- AI-assisted correlation (future enhancement) +- Manual episode management (merge, split) + +### 2. Noise Reduction + +Reduce alert fatigue through intelligent alert management. + +**Capabilities:** +- Deduplication within configurable time windows +- Alert fingerprinting for similarity detection +- Adaptive thresholds based on historical patterns +- Storm detection when alert volume spikes + +### 3. Alert Suppression + +Temporarily or permanently suppress alerts based on rules. + +**Capabilities:** +- Time-based suppression (maintenance windows) +- Condition-based suppression (suppress when criteria matches) +- Source-based suppression (suppress from specific monitors/probes) +- Suppression groups (suppress related alert types together) + +### 4. Alert Throttling + +Rate limit alert creation and notifications. + +**Capabilities:** +- Per-field throttling (one alert per host per hour) +- Global throttling (max alerts per time period) +- Notification throttling (limit notification frequency) +- Burst detection and handling + +### 5. Alert Deduplication + +Prevent duplicate alerts from being created. + +**Capabilities:** +- Fingerprint-based deduplication +- Content-based deduplication +- Configurable deduplication windows +- Deduplication counters (track suppressed duplicates) + +--- + +## Data Models + +### AlertGroupingRule + +Configures how alerts are grouped into episodes. + +```typescript +interface AlertGroupingRule { + id: ObjectID; Fingerprint Generator + +Computes unique fingerprints for alerts to enable deduplication. + +```typescript +// Location: /Common/Server/Utils/Alert/FingerprintGenerator.ts + +interface FingerprintConfig { + fields: string[]; // Fields to include in fingerprint + normalizeStrings: boolean; // Lowercase, trim whitespace + ignoreTimestamps: boolean; // Ignore time-varying fields +} + +class FingerprintGenerator { + // Default fingerprint fields + static DEFAULT_FIELDS = [ + 'monitorId', + 'createdCriteriaId', + 'alertSeverityId', + 'title' + ]; + + /** + * Generate a fingerprint for an alert + */ + static generate(alert: Alert, config?: FingerprintConfig): string { + const fields = config?.fields || this.DEFAULT_FIELDS; + const values: string[] = []; + + for (const field of fields) { + let value = this.getFieldValue(alert, field); + + if (config?.normalizeStrings && typeof value === 'string') { + value = value.toLowerCase().trim(); + } + + values.push(`${field}:${value}`); + } + + return crypto.createHash('sha256') + .update(values.join('|')) + .digest('hex'); + } + + /** + * Generate a similarity hash for correlation + */ + static generateSimilarityVector(alert: Alert): number[] { + // Extract features for ML-based correlation + // Title tokens, severity, monitor type, time of day, etc. + } +} +``` + +### 3. Deduplication Engine + +Prevents duplicate alerts within configurable time windows. + +```typescript +// Location: /Common/Server/Utils/Alert/DeduplicationEngine.ts + +interface DeduplicationResult { + isDuplicate: boolean; + canonicalAlertId?: ObjectID; + duplicateCount?: number; +} + +class DeduplicationEngine { + /** + * Check if an alert is a duplicate + */ + async checkDuplicate( + alert: Partial, + projectId: ObjectID, + windowMinutes: number = 60 + ): Promise { + const fingerprint = FingerprintGenerator.generate(alert as Alert); + + // Check fingerprint cache/database + const existingFingerprint = await AlertFingerprintService.findOne({ + query: { + projectId, + fingerprint, + windowEndAt: QueryHelper.greaterThan(new Date()) + } + }); + + if (existingFingerprint) { + // Increment duplicate counter + await AlertFingerprintService.updateOneById({ + id: existingFingerprint.id, + data: { + duplicateCount: existingFingerprint.duplicateCount + 1, + lastDuplicateAt: new Date() + } + }); + + // Update canonical alert's duplicate count + await AlertService.updateOneById({ + id: existingFingerprint.canonicalAlertId, + data: { + duplicateCount: (existingFingerprint.duplicateCount || 0) + 1, + lastDuplicateAt: new Date() + } + }); + + return { + isDuplicate: true, + canonicalAlertId: existingFingerprint.canonicalAlertId, + duplicateCount: existingFingerprint.duplicateCount + 1 + }; + } + + return { isDuplicate: false }; + } + + /** + * Register a new alert fingerprint + */ + async registerFingerprint( + alert: Alert, + windowMinutes: number = 60 + ): Promise { + const fingerprint = FingerprintGenerator.generate(alert); + const now = new Date(); + + await AlertFingerprintService.create({ + data: { + projectId: alert.projectId, + fingerprint, + fingerprintFields: FingerprintGenerator.DEFAULT_FIELDS, + canonicalAlertId: alert.id, + duplicateCount: 0, + windowStartAt: now, + windowEndAt: new Date(now.getTime() + windowMinutes * 60 * 1000) + } + }); + } +} +``` + +### 4. Suppression Engine + +Evaluates alerts against suppression rules. + +```typescript +// Location: /Common/Server/Utils/Alert/SuppressionEngine.ts + +interface SuppressionResult { + shouldSuppress: boolean; + action: 'suppress_creation' | 'suppress_notifications' | 'none'; + matchedRules: AlertSuppressionRule[]; + reason?: string; +} + +class SuppressionEngine { + /** + * Evaluate suppression rules for an alert + */ + async evaluate( + alert: Partial, + projectId: ObjectID + ): Promise { + // Get all enabled suppression rules for project + const rules = await AlertSuppressionRuleService.findBy({ + query: { projectId, isEnabled: true }, + sort: { priority: SortOrder.Ascending } + }); + + const matchedRules: AlertSuppressionRule[] = []; + let shouldSuppress = false; + let action: SuppressionResult['action'] = 'none'; + + for (const rule of rules) { + if (await this.matchesRule(alert, rule)) { + matchedRules.push(rule); + + // Check if rule is currently active + if (await this.isRuleActive(rule)) { + shouldSuppress = true; + + // Most restrictive action wins + if (rule.action === 'both' || action === 'both') { + action = 'both'; + } else if (rule.action === 'suppress_creation') { + action = 'suppress_creation'; + } else if (action !== 'suppress_creation') { + action = 'suppress_notifications'; + } + } + } + } + + return { + shouldSuppress, + action, + matchedRules, + reason: this.buildSuppressionReason(matchedRules) + }; + } + + /** + * Check if alert matches rule criteria + */ + private async matchesRule( + alert: Partial, + rule: AlertSuppressionRule + ): Promise { + const criteria = rule.matchCriteria; + + // Check severity + if (criteria.severities?.length && + !criteria.severities.includes(alert.alertSeverityId)) { + return false; + } + + // Check monitors + if (criteria.monitors?.length && + !criteria.monitors.includes(alert.monitorId)) { + return false; + } + + // Check labels + if (criteria.labels?.length) { + const alertLabels = alert.labels || []; + if (!criteria.labels.some(l => alertLabels.includes(l))) { + return false; + } + } + + // Check title pattern + if (criteria.titlePattern) { + const regex = new RegExp(criteria.titlePattern, 'i'); + if (!regex.test(alert.title || '')) { + return false; + } + } + + return true; + } + + /** + * Check if rule is currently active (e.g., within maintenance window) + */ + private async isRuleActive(rule: AlertSuppressionRule): Promise { + if (rule.type === 'maintenance_window' && rule.maintenanceWindow) { + const now = new Date(); + const window = rule.maintenanceWindow; + + if (window.isRecurring) { + // Evaluate recurrence rule + return this.evaluateRecurrence(window, now); + } + + return now >= window.startTime && now <= window.endTime; + } + + if (rule.type === 'rate_limit' && rule.rateLimit) { + return await this.checkRateLimit(rule); + } + + if (rule.type === 'condition_based' && rule.condition) { + return await this.evaluateCondition(rule.condition); + } + + return true; + } + + /** + * Check rate limit + */ + private async checkRateLimit(rule: AlertSuppressionRule): Promise { + const throttleKey = this.computeThrottleKey(rule); + + const state = await AlertThrottleStateService.findOne({ + query: { + throttleKey, + suppressionRuleId: rule.id, + windowExpiresAt: QueryHelper.greaterThan(new Date()) + } + }); + + if (state && state.alertCount >= rule.rateLimit!.maxAlerts) { + return true; // Should suppress + } + + return false; + } +} +``` + +### 5. Grouping Engine + +Groups alerts into episodes. + +```typescript +// Location: /Common/Server/Utils/Alert/GroupingEngine.ts + +interface GroupingResult { + shouldGroup: boolean; + episodeId?: ObjectID; + isNewEpisode: boolean; + groupingRule?: AlertGroupingRule; +} + +class GroupingEngine { + /** + * Find or create an episode for an alert + */ + async findOrCreateEpisode( + alert: Alert, + projectId: ObjectID + ): Promise { + // Get matching grouping rules + const rules = await AlertGroupingRuleService.findBy({ + query: { projectId, isEnabled: true }, + sort: { priority: SortOrder.Ascending } + }); + + for (const rule of rules) { + if (await this.matchesRule(alert, rule)) { + const episode = await this.findMatchingEpisode(alert, rule); + + if (episode) { + // Add alert to existing episode + await this.addAlertToEpisode(alert, episode, rule); + + return { + shouldGroup: true, + episodeId: episode.id, + isNewEpisode: false, + groupingRule: rule + }; + } + + // Create new episode + const newEpisode = await this.createEpisode(alert, rule); + + return { + shouldGroup: true, + episodeId: newEpisode.id, + isNewEpisode: true, + groupingRule: rule + }; + } + } + + return { shouldGroup: false, isNewEpisode: false }; + } + + /** + * Find a matching episode for an alert based on grouping rule + */ + private async findMatchingEpisode( + alert: Alert, + rule: AlertGroupingRule + ): Promise { + const config = rule.groupingConfig; + + if (config.type === 'time_window') { + // Find active episode within time window + const windowStart = new Date( + Date.now() - (config.timeWindowMinutes || 60) * 60 * 1000 + ); + + return await AlertEpisodeService.findOne({ + query: { + projectId: alert.projectId, + groupingRuleId: rule.id, + state: QueryHelper.notEquals('resolved'), + lastActivityAt: QueryHelper.greaterThan(windowStart) + } + }); + } + + if (config.type === 'field_based') { + // Find episode with matching field values + const groupKey = this.computeGroupKey(alert, config.groupByFields || []); + + // Query episodes that have alerts with same group key + return await this.findEpisodeByGroupKey(alert.projectId, rule.id, groupKey); + } + + if (config.type === 'smart') { + // Find episode with similar alerts + return await this.findSimilarEpisode(alert, config.similarityThreshold || 0.8); + } + + return null; + } + + /** + * Create a new episode + */ + private async createEpisode( + alert: Alert, + rule: AlertGroupingRule + ): Promise { + const episodeNumber = await this.getNextEpisodeNumber(alert.projectId); + + const episode = await AlertEpisodeService.create({ + data: { + projectId: alert.projectId, + episodeNumber, + title: this.generateEpisodeTitle(alert, rule), + groupingRuleId: rule.id, + state: 'active', + severity: alert.alertSeverityId, + startedAt: new Date(), + lastActivityAt: new Date(), + alertCount: 1, + uniqueMonitorCount: 1 + } + }); + + // Create membership record + await AlertEpisodeMemberService.create({ + data: { + projectId: alert.projectId, + episodeId: episode.id, + alertId: alert.id, + addedBy: 'rule', + addedAt: new Date(), + groupingRuleId: rule.id + } + }); + + return episode; + } + + /** + * Add an alert to an existing episode + */ + private async addAlertToEpisode( + alert: Alert, + episode: AlertEpisode, + rule: AlertGroupingRule + ): Promise { + // Create membership + await AlertEpisodeMemberService.create({ + data: { + projectId: alert.projectId, + episodeId: episode.id, + alertId: alert.id, + addedBy: 'rule', + addedAt: new Date(), + groupingRuleId: rule.id + } + }); + + // Update episode + await AlertEpisodeService.updateOneById({ + id: episode.id, + data: { + lastActivityAt: new Date(), + alertCount: episode.alertCount + 1, + // Update severity if new alert is higher severity + severity: await this.getHighestSeverity(episode.id) + } + }); + + // Update alert with episode reference + await AlertService.updateOneById({ + id: alert.id, + data: { episodeId: episode.id } + }); + } +} +``` + +### 6. Alert Storm Detector + +Detects when alert volume exceeds normal patterns. + +```typescript +// Location: /Common/Server/Utils/Alert/StormDetector.ts + +interface StormStatus { + isStorm: boolean; + currentRate: number; + normalRate: number; + multiplier: number; + affectedMonitors?: ObjectID[]; +} + +class AlertStormDetector { + /** + * Check if currently in an alert storm + */ + async checkStormStatus(projectId: ObjectID): Promise { + const now = new Date(); + const oneHourAgo = new Date(now.getTime() - 60 * 60 * 1000); + const oneDayAgo = new Date(now.getTime() - 24 * 60 * 60 * 1000); + + // Get current hour's alert count + const currentCount = await AlertService.count({ + query: { + projectId, + createdAt: QueryHelper.greaterThan(oneHourAgo) + } + }); + + // Get historical average (last 24 hours, excluding current hour) + const historicalCount = await AlertService.count({ + query: { + projectId, + createdAt: QueryHelper.between(oneDayAgo, oneHourAgo) + } + }); + + const normalRate = historicalCount / 23; // Avg per hour over 23 hours + const currentRate = currentCount; + const multiplier = normalRate > 0 ? currentRate / normalRate : currentRate; + + // Storm threshold: 3x normal rate or absolute threshold + const isStorm = multiplier >= 3 || currentRate >= 100; + + return { + isStorm, + currentRate, + normalRate, + multiplier, + affectedMonitors: isStorm ? + await this.getTopAlertingMonitors(projectId, oneHourAgo) : + undefined + }; + } + + /** + * Get monitors generating the most alerts + */ + private async getTopAlertingMonitors( + projectId: ObjectID, + since: Date + ): Promise { + // Aggregate alerts by monitor + const result = await AlertService.aggregate({ + pipeline: [ + { $match: { projectId, createdAt: { $gte: since } } }, + { $group: { _id: '$monitorId', count: { $sum: 1 } } }, + { $sort: { count: -1 } }, + { $limit: 10 } + ] + }); + + return result.map(r => r._id); + } +} +``` + +### 7. Alert Processing Service + +Main orchestrator that ties all components together. + +```typescript +// Location: /Common/Server/Services/AlertProcessingService.ts + +interface ProcessingResult { + alertId?: ObjectID; + status: 'created' | 'deduplicated' | 'suppressed' | 'grouped'; + episodeId?: ObjectID; + duplicateOf?: ObjectID; + suppressionReason?: string; +} + +class AlertProcessingService { + private deduplicationEngine: DeduplicationEngine; + private suppressionEngine: SuppressionEngine; + private groupingEngine: GroupingEngine; + private stormDetector: AlertStormDetector; + + /** + * Process an incoming alert through the full pipeline + */ + async processAlert( + alertData: Partial, + projectId: ObjectID + ): Promise { + // Step 1: Generate fingerprint + const fingerprint = FingerprintGenerator.generate(alertData as Alert); + alertData.fingerprint = fingerprint; + + // Step 2: Check for storm conditions + const stormStatus = await this.stormDetector.checkStormStatus(projectId); + if (stormStatus.isStorm) { + // Log storm detection, potentially notify admins + await this.logStormEvent(projectId, stormStatus); + } + + // Step 3: Deduplication check + const dedupeResult = await this.deduplicationEngine.checkDuplicate( + alertData, + projectId, + 60 // Default 60-minute window + ); + + if (dedupeResult.isDuplicate) { + return { + status: 'deduplicated', + duplicateOf: dedupeResult.canonicalAlertId + }; + } + + // Step 4: Suppression check + const suppressionResult = await this.suppressionEngine.evaluate( + alertData, + projectId + ); + + if (suppressionResult.shouldSuppress && + suppressionResult.action === 'suppress_creation') { + // Log suppressed alert for metrics + await this.logSuppressedAlert(alertData, suppressionResult); + + return { + status: 'suppressed', + suppressionReason: suppressionResult.reason + }; + } + + // Step 5: Create the alert + alertData.wasSuppressionEvaluated = true; + alertData.matchedSuppressionRuleIds = suppressionResult.matchedRules.map(r => r.id); + + const alert = await AlertService.create({ + data: alertData as Alert + }); + + // Step 6: Register fingerprint for future deduplication + await this.deduplicationEngine.registerFingerprint(alert); + + // Step 7: Grouping + const groupingResult = await this.groupingEngine.findOrCreateEpisode( + alert, + projectId + ); + + // Step 8: Handle notifications (unless suppressed) + if (suppressionResult.action !== 'suppress_notifications' && + suppressionResult.action !== 'both') { + await this.triggerNotifications(alert, groupingResult.episodeId); + } + + return { + alertId: alert.id, + status: groupingResult.shouldGroup ? Comparison with Splunk + +| Feature | Splunk | OneUptime (Proposed) | +|---------|--------|---------------------| +| Alert Grouping | Event iQ (AI) + Rules | Rules + Time-window + Fields | +| Noise Reduction | 90%+ claimed | Target: 80%+ | +| Deduplication | Dedup command + Dynamic throttling | Fingerprint-based + Time-window | +| Suppression | Risk notable suppression + Groups | Rules + Windows + Groups | +| Throttling | Per-field + Time-based | Per-field + Rate-limit | +| Storm Detection | Alert storm detection | Threshold-based detection | +| ML Correlation | Smart Mode | Future enhancement | + +### B. Example Configurations + +**Time-Window Grouping Rule:** +```json +{ + "name": "Group alerts within 5 minutes", + "matchCriteria": { + "severities": ["critical", "high"] + }, + "groupingConfig": { + "type": "time_window", + "timeWindowMinutes": 5 + }, + "episodeConfig": { + "autoResolveWhenEmpty": true, + "breakAfterMinutesInactive": 60 + } +} +``` + +**Field-Based Grouping Rule:** +```json +{ + "name": "Group by monitor and severity", + "matchCriteria": {}, + "groupingConfig": { + "type": "field_based", + "groupByFields": ["monitorId", "alertSeverityId"] + }, + "episodeConfig": { + "titleTemplate": "{{monitor.name}} - {{severity.name}} alerts", + "autoResolveWhenEmpty": true, + "breakAfterMinutesInactive": 480 + } +} +``` + +**Maintenance Window Rule:** +```json +{ + "name": "Weekly maintenance window", + "type": "maintenance_window", + "matchCriteria": { + "labels": ["production"] + }, + "maintenanceWindow": { + "startTime": "2024-01-07T02:00:00Z", + "endTime": "2024-01-07T04:00:00Z", + "timezone": "UTC", + "isRecurring": true, + "recurrenceRule": "FREQ=WEEKLY;BYDAY=SU" + }, + "action": "both" +} +``` + +**Rate Limit Rule:** +```json +{ + "name": "Max 10 alerts per monitor per hour", + "type": "rate_limit", + "matchCriteria": {}, + "rateLimit": { + "maxAlerts": 10, + "timeWindowMinutes": 60, + "groupByFields": ["monitorId"] + }, + "action": "suppress_creation" +} +``` + +--- + +## Document History + +| Version | Date | Author | Changes | +|---------|------|--------|---------| +| 1.0 | 2026-01-19 | Claude | Initial draft | + +--- + +## Next Steps + +1.
